The National Teaching Council (NTC) has officially released the results for the 2026 Ghana Teacher Licensure Examination (GTLE 1), bringing relief and anticipation to thousands of candidates across the country.
The announcement confirms the completion of the marking and verification processes and the publication of results through the Council’s online portal.
According to the NTC, all candidates who sat for the examination can now access their results via the official results platform.
The licensure examination remains a key requirement for professional certification of teachers in Ghana, ensuring that candidates meet the national standards for teaching practice.
How to Check the 2026 GTLE 1 Results
Candidates are required to follow the steps below to access their results:
- Visit the official NTC examination portal at https://exams.ntc.gov.gh
- Locate and click on the “Check Results” section on the homepage
- Enter your login details, which may include your Serial Number and PIN or your Index Number and registered phone number
- Submit the details to view your result
- Download or print the result slip for future reference
Understanding the Results
| RESULT STATUS | MEANING |
| PASS | The candidate has successfully passed the examination and can proceed with the licensing process. |
| R (Resit) | The candidate is required to rewrite only the failed paper(s). |
| F (Fail) | The candidate is required to rewrite all papers. |
The Council has advised candidates to ensure that their login details are accurate to avoid delays or access issues during the checking process.
